Department: Academic Standards and Quality Office Location: Stratford (East London) or Manchester (On-Site) Type of Contract: Permanent Working Pattern: Full-Time, 40hrs per week Salary Range: £34,000-£40,000pa Our Vision : Changing lives through education GBS is a higher education provider offering a range of sector-relevant courses across ten campuses in London, Birmingham, Leeds and Manchester. Working in partnership with several of the UK’s leading higher education providers, we deliver vocational, undergraduate and postgraduate programmes in finance, accounting, business, construction, tourism, healthcare, and more. Our Vision: Changing lives through education. What We Do: Developing and writing quality reports both internally for GBS and for GBS partner organisations and other external agencies. To contribute to preparations for degree awarding powers. About the Role: As an Academic Quality Officer, you will support the Academic Standards and Quality Office in ensuring that GBS, and its awarding partners uphold the highest standards of academic integrity, compliance, and quality assurance. You’ll help implement and monitor quality systems and policies across our programmes, produce high-quality reports, and contribute to continuous improvement initiatives that enhance the student experience. Please note, we are unable to offer sponsorship for this position. Key Responsibilities Ensure consistent application of partner and GBS quality policies. Produce high-quality reports for internal and external audiences. Support audits, assessment processes and student casework procedures. Drive enhancements through data analysis and continuous improvement initiatives. Act as secretary to GBS boards and committees, preparing agendas, minutes, and reports. Deliver data-driven reports, analysing both qualitative and quantitative insights to inform strategic decision-making. What We’re Looking For Excellent written communication skills and experience in professional report writing. Strong analytical ability to interpret data and present findings clearly and effectively. Exceptional organisational skills with attention to detail and accuracy. Ability to manage multiple priorities and meet tight deadlines. Collaborative mindset with strong interpersonal skills.
